[Patch Feedback] Healing items and effects.

Discussion in 'Starbound Discussion' started by Freyon, Dec 10, 2013.

  1. Freyon

    Freyon Scruffy Nerf-Herder

    Previously, health was a static value of 100. But since new armor buffs up your HP, I've been finding that healing bandages can only do so much for me now...

    Dunno how high your HP can get, but I'd like to propose that healing items and effects be switched to a percentile value rather than a fixed value.

    In example: Bandages would heal 30% of your total HP instead of a flat 30.

    Of course this all needs to be properly balanced, so I propose a cooldown for using healing items as well. It shouldn't be too abusive, maybe 15 seconds per use would feel fair. This would also boost the bed's recovery (for sleeping) attractiveness. Speaking of which, please consider making the healing "heartbeat" for sleeping shorter so we don't have to sleep for too long.

    That's all.
